Commande startNode

La commande startNode lit le fichier de configuration pour le processus de l'agent de noeud et génère une commande launch.

[AIX Solaris HP-UX Linux Windows]En fonction des options que vous spécifiez, la commande startNode crée une nouvelle API de machine virtuelle Java™ (JVM) pour exécuter le processus d'agent ou écrit les données de la commande de lancement dans un fichier.

[AIX Solaris HP-UX Linux Windows]Si vous utilisez la plateforme Windows et que l'agent de noeud s'exécute en tant que service Windows, la commande startNode démarre le service Windows associé et est responsable du démarrage de l'agent de noeud.

La commande [IBM i]startNode lit le fichier de configuration du processus d'agent de noeud pour un profil qui a été ajouté à la cellule WebSphere® Application Server Network Deployment et démarre le serveur.

La commande startNode ne nécessite pas l'emploi d'un nom d'utilisateur et d'un mot de passe car cette commande lance un processus de serveur mais n'appelle pas de méthode MBean.

Pour plus d'informations sur l'emplacement depuis lequel exécuter cette commande, voir Utilisation des outils de ligne de commande.

Syntaxe

La syntaxe de la commande est la suivante :
startNode [options]

Paramètres

Les options ci-après sont disponibles pour la commande startNode :

-?
Imprime une syntaxe.
[IBM i]-curlib <product_library>
[IBM i]Indique la bibliothèque en cours à utiliser pour la commande CL Submit Job (SBMJOB) sous-jacente.
[IBM i]-cpyenvvar
[IBM i]Indique à la commande startNode de définir les variables d'environnement actuellement définies pour le processus d'agent de noeud. Par défaut, les variables d'environnement ne sont pas définies.
-help
Imprime une syntaxe.
[IBM i]-inllibl <library_list>
[IBM i]Indique la liste des bibliothèques initiale à utiliser pour la commande CL Submit Job (SBMJOB) sous-jacente.
[IBM i]-inlaspgrp <ASP_group>
[IBM i]Indique le groupe ASP initial à utiliser pour la commande CL Submit Job (SBMJOB) sous-jacente.
[IBM i]-jobd <product_library/job_description>
[IBM i]Indique la description de travail pour la commande CL Submit Job (SBMJOB) sous-jacente.
[IBM i]-jobq <product_library/job_queue>
[IBM i]Indique la file d'attente des travaux pour la commande CL Submit Job (SBMJOB) sous-jacente.
[AIX Solaris HP-UX Linux Windows][z/OS]-logfile <fileName>
[AIX Solaris HP-UX Linux Windows][z/OS]Indique l'emplacement du fichier journal dans lequel les informations de trace sont écrites. Par défaut, le fichier journal est nommé startServer.log et créé dans votre répertoire racine_profil/logs .
[AIX Solaris HP-UX Linux Windows][IBM i]-nowait
[AIX Solaris HP-UX Linux Windows][IBM i]Indique à la commande startNode de ne pas attendre que l'initialisation du processus d'agent de noeud lancé aboutisse.
[IBM i]-outq <product_library/output_queue>
[IBM i]Indique la file d'attente de sortie pour la commande CL Submit Job (SBMJOB) sous-jacente.
[AIX Solaris HP-UX Linux Windows][IBM i]-profileName
[AIX Solaris HP-UX Linux Windows][IBM i]Définit le profil du processus du serveur d'applications dans une installation multiprofil. L'option -profileName n'est pas nécessaire à l'exécution dans un environnement de profil unique. La valeur par défaut pour cette option correspond au profil par défaut.
[AIX Solaris HP-UX Linux Windows][z/OS]-quiet
[AIX Solaris HP-UX Linux Windows][z/OS]Supprime les informations de progression que la commande startNode imprime en mode normal.
[AIX Solaris HP-UX Linux Windows][z/OS]-replacelog
[AIX Solaris HP-UX Linux Windows][z/OS]Remplace le fichier journal au lieu de l'ajouter au journal en cours.
[IBM i]-sbs <product_library/subsystem_description>
[IBM i]Indique le sous-système à utiliser pour la commande CL Submit Job (SBMJOB) sous-jacente.
[AIX Solaris HP-UX Linux Windows]-script [<script fileName>] -background
[AIX Solaris HP-UX Linux Windows]Génère un script de lancement avec la commande startServer au lieu de lancer directement le processus d'agent de noeud. Le nom du script de lancement est un argument facultatif. Si vous ne fournissez pas le nom du script de lancement, le nom de fichier de script par défaut est
  • [Linux][AIX][HP-UX][Solaris]start_node_agent.sh
  • [Windows]start_node_agent.bat
node_agent correspond au nom de l'agent de noeud. Le paramètre -background est un paramètre facultatif qui indique que le script sera exécuté en arrière-plan.
[AIX Solaris HP-UX Linux Windows][z/OS]-statusport <portNumber>
[AIX Solaris HP-UX Linux Windows][z/OS]Paramètre facultatif qui permet à un administrateur de définir le numéro de port pour le rappel du statut de l'agent de noeud. Cet outil ouvre le port et attend le rappel d'état émis par l'agent de noeud, indiquant que celui-ci a démarré. Si ce paramètre n'est pas défini, un port inutilisé est automatiquement attribué.
-trace
[AIX Solaris HP-UX Linux Windows][z/OS]Génère des informations de trace dans le fichier journal à des fins de débogage.
[IBM i]Permet le traçage du code de processus natif qui démarre l'agent de noeud. La sortie de trace est écrite dans le fichier was_jobname-jobuser-jobnum.log qui se trouve dans le répertoire profile_root/logs .
-timeout <seconds>
Indique le temps d'attente avant que l'initialisation du noeud n'arrive à expiration et renvoie une erreur.
[IBM i]-usejobd
[IBM i]Indique que la description de travail doit être utilisée à partir du processus Submit Job (SBMJOB) pour l'agent de noeud, lors de l'accès à l'ID utilisateur d'exécution.
Remarque: Cette commande n'affecte pas la zone USER de la description de travail en cours.

Scénario d'utilisation

Les exemples suivants montrent la syntaxe correcte :

[AIX Solaris HP-UX Linux Windows]
startNode 

startNode -script (produces the start_node.bat or .sh file)

startNode -trace (produces additional trace statements in the startnode.log file)
[z/OS]
startNode 

startNode -trace (produces additional trace statements in the startnode.log file)
[IBM i]
startNode (Starts the node agent process for the default profile.
The default profile must belong to a product cell.)

startNode -profileName mynode (Starts the node agent for the mynode profile
which belongs to a product cell.)

startNode -trace (produces trace files in the profile_root/logs directory)